Weekly Recommendation

This week’s recommendation is to go listen to one of my favorite albums from a Bay Area band in Azabache. Co-founder, Ray Martinez (in red below, on timbales) passed away recently and is survived by his brother Manny Martinez (in black below, lead vocals). Together, their album, originally released in 2000, turned everyone’s heads as their funky beats, combined with smooth vocals, made it impossible not to get up to dance and sing to their seductive salsa sounds. Thank you, Ray, rest in peace.
